SpaceX makes history after launching rocket from Florida and landing booster in Bahamas

SpaceX unleashed a historic feat after launching rockets into space from the Florida coast and landing rocket boosters in other countries.

Tuesday's mission shows Falcon 9 first landing in a droneship off the Bahamas coast.

Nearly eight minutes after blowing up from Cape Canaveral, Florida, Falcon 9's first phase booster landed on a “just read” drone ship stationed on the Atlantic Bahamas coast.

“This is the first time that rockets have taken off from one country, went into space and landed in another country!” SpaceX CEO Elon Musk wrote to X.

The commercial space company said that the ability to land in the Bahamas will allow Falcon 9 to maximize performance by starting an orbit southeast from the Florida Space Coast.

For example, if launched southeastward, SpaceX can bring additional satellites into orbit, and the rocket may launch human SpaceFlight missions like FRAM2, a polar orbit human Spaceflight mission that explores the Earth. can.

SpaceX also said landings from the Bahamas coast will allow Falcon Boosters to continue to provide “quick and reliable service” to company customers as winter weather offers recovery options.
